Abstract:
A new solution is proposed for the problems of economy of power consumption and stability of power supply system in different seasons in metro stations.Firstly, by fully considering the characteristics of different seasons and time periods, six different power supply modes are designed and switched according to the change of time periods in the actual power supply process.This flexible design of power supply modes can effectively cope with the power consumption demand of metro stations in different seasons and improve the economy of the power supply system.Secondly, in order to reduce the voltage fluctuation that may occur during the switching process of different modes, a hybrid energy storage capacity allocation mechanism is introduced.Byoptimizing the system parameters and adjusting the switching strategy of the power supply modes, the system can ensure the smoothness of the power during the switching process, so as to improve the stability of the power supply system and power quality.Finally, through comparison, the effectiveness and feasibility of the optimal scheduling scheme are concluded, providing new solution ideas and methods for the economy and reliability of the power supply system in metro stations.
